A force of 490 newton acts on a 5.0 kilogram mass for 12 second s to bring it to rest. Find that acceleration produced

We can find the acceleration produced by the force from the Newton's Second Law of Motion:


F=ma,F=ma,a=Fm=490 N5.0 kg=98 ms2.a=\dfrac{F}{m}=\dfrac{490\ N}{5.0\ kg}=98\ \dfrac{m}{s^2}.

Answer:

a=98 ms2.a=98\ \dfrac{m}{s^2}.
